开源项目-pingcap-tidb.zip
【开源项目-pingcap-tidb.zip】是一个包含开源数据库系统TiDB的压缩包,由PingCAP公司开发。TiDB(分布式NewSQL数据库)是一款基于MySQL协议的开源数据库,设计目标是提供高度可扩展性、强一致性和高可用性的云原生数据库解决方案。它的主要特点是支持水平扩展,能够无缝地处理海量数据,且不牺牲事务处理能力。 在描述中提到的“tidb mysql协议服务器已经发布”,意味着TiDB实现了与MySQL兼容的通信协议,使得具备MySQL客户端的软件,如WordPress,可以直接与TiDB进行交互,无需进行重大代码修改。这意味着WordPress用户可以利用TiDB的强大性能和扩展性,而不需要改变现有的应用程序架构。 TiDB的核心特性包括: 1. 分布式事务:TiDB支持ACID(原子性、一致性、隔离性、持久性)级别的分布式事务,保证了数据的一致性和完整性,这对于像WordPress这样的内容管理系统来说至关重要。 2. 水平扩展:通过增加更多的节点,TiDB能够轻松处理PB级别的数据,应对高并发场景,满足大数据时代的需求。 3. 强一致性:即使在分布式环境中,TiDB也能保证数据的实时强一致性,确保在多节点间的数据同步无延迟。 4. 高可用性:TiDB采用无中心的设计,每个节点都可以作为服务入口,当某个节点出现故障时,系统可以自动切换到其他节点,保证服务不间断。 5. 支持SQL:TiDB遵循MySQL的SQL语法,使得开发人员可以快速上手,降低了学习和迁移成本。 6. 跨数据中心复制:TiDB支持跨地域的数据复制,可以实现全球范围内的低延迟读取,对于跨国企业或有全球化需求的网站尤其适用。 7. 集群管理:TiDB集群可以通过其管理工具TiUP进行部署、升级和监控,简化了运维工作。 8. 社区活跃:作为一个开源项目,TiDB拥有活跃的社区支持,开发者可以通过社区获取帮助,参与贡献,推动项目发展。 压缩包中的“tidb-master”可能包含了TiDB的源代码主分支,这允许开发者深入研究TiDB的内部工作原理,对其进行定制化开发或者贡献代码给开源社区。 TiDB是应对现代大数据挑战的一个强大工具,特别适合需要处理大规模并发写入和读取操作的应用,如电商、社交网络和内容管理系统等。通过开源项目-pingcap-tidb.zip,开发者和企业可以免费获取并使用TiDB,从而提升他们的数据库性能和可靠性。
- 1
- 2
- 3
- 4
- 5
- 6
- 11
- 粉丝: 696
- 资源: 4万+
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助